Is that one of those dash mounted things? It records all your data for you? I've been wanting to get one.

Dude, your car can easily get into the 12's as is. I'm seriously not trying to be disrespectful in any way, buy it's all about the driver. You do have some intake and exhaust, no? If not, you'll get to that 13.2 easy...with the intake, exhaust, a good launch, let some of the air out of the rear tires (no less than 20 psi), and power shifting, 12's are no problem. There's nothing like seeing that first time slip that's in the 12's, that's for sure!

Here's what I mean about it being the driver:
I had all my mods done and ran a best of 12.90 in the 1/4 mile. It usually hung around 12.95 to 13.10. I just couldn't get below that freaking 12.9! :mad: Then, when Super Chevy came into town, I was pitted up against the areas best driver. I would always lose to her every Wed night at the local drag meets. I was freakin livid because all the money I put in to enter this competition was being thrown out the door on the first race against the "home town hero". :mad: Pull up, Stage, Green Light, GO!!! I have no clue what happened that day (actually, I do), but I stayed ahead of her all the way down the track. I dialed in a 12.90. Guess what? We both broke out. :eek: I ran my best that day of 12.74 and have the time slip to prove it sitting in the picture of my Z28 in the garage. It was all in the launch, sticky street tires, and smooth shifting. I never thought I'd get it below 12.9 w/out further adding to the list of mods. But to get to a 12.74??? :eek: That's why I say it's about the driver. You can hit it, for sure. It'll just take some practice. Make sure you let the air out so you get more traction and launch on some high rpms. If there's anything I missed, someone help me out. Let us know how it goes!!!:thumbup:
